Etymology

[edit]

Inherited from Proto-Dravidian *amma (mother).

Pronunciation

[edit]
  • IPA(key): /ɐmːɐn/
  • Audio:(file)

Noun

[edit]

அம்மன் (ammaṉ)

  1. goddess; as in the Mother Goddess
    Synonyms: ஆத்தா (āttā), தேவி (tēvi)
    Coordinate terms: அப்பன் (appaṉ), ஐயன் (aiyaṉ)
